Steve Nash has joined the AM Awards' judging panel.

He takes the place of Sarah Sillars.

Nash is a non-executive director of the Institute of the Motor Industry and in January will become its chief executive.

Nash was also awarded AM’s 2012 Personality of the Year in recognition of his role in the industry to develop professional standards.

He has led the IMI through periods of change and was been instrumental in its relicensing the IMI’s Sector Skills Council (SSC) for the automotive retail sector in 2009.

Nash takes the place of Sarah Sillars on the judging panel. She is leaving the IMI as executive chair in the new year.

Chair of the judges is Christopher Macgowan and the judges are consultant and analyst Piers Trenear-Thomas, ICDP managing director Steve Young and international business adviser Martin Taylor.

Overseeing their deliberations is AM editor Jeremy Bennett. Auditing a number of categories is MSX International.

The AM Awards are on February 20 at the ICC, Birmingham.
